## Account recovery — Brightcrash pipeline

If the service account for the Brightcrash crash-report pipeline gets locked (usually after three failed symbol-upload auths), don't panic and don't recreate it — you'll orphan the dSYM archive. Instead, pull the Ostermill recovery bundle from the ops vault, restart the ingest worker, and re-run the last hour of reports. The bundle prompts once for the standing passphrase, which is recorded directly below for continuity.

strongbox words: druath-quenael

## Artifact Signing — SDK Parity Notes (Weekly Sync)

Kestrel SDK for Android reached parity with the Swift client this sprint: offline queueing, batched telemetry, and retry semantics now match. Both SDKs ship as signed artifacts from the same pipeline. Remaining gap: background sync throttling, targeted next sprint. Verify both release bundles before tagging. Both artifacts validate against the shared signing key below.

signing key of kawig-fafog = bky19_6Fypv1qws7J8qJtaYjX

### Tilecache promotion

Glazier fronts the tile renderer; nothing ships until its warm-up pass completes. Purge order matters: edge nodes first, then origin shards, never both at once. Hit ratio below threshold blocks the release gate automatically. If eviction storms appear, freeze deploys and page the Mapsmith rota. Confirm the staging ring matches production before promotion. The cache layer runs with the following configuration values:

service settings:
[quenvan]
port = 5672
team = jorath
host = quenvan.zemvarforge.corp
region = central-2
access_code = ac_6d90d4
timeout_ms = 3000

## Changelog — ReplicaWatch 3.4

Changed defaults: lag alarm now fires at 30s sustained (was 60s), evaluated over a 5-minute window. Flapping suppression added; repeat pages throttle to one per 15 minutes. Severity auto-escalates if lag exceeds 5 minutes. No action needed unless you carry overrides. The shipped defaults are as follows:

service settings:
[sorys]
port = 8000
team = eliius
host = sorys.novacstack.example
region = south-3
access_code = ac_f66665
timeout_ms = 250